/*
|
|
* The underlying Nordic libraries that support BLE do not compile cleanly with the stringent GCC settings we employ
|
|
* If we're compiling under GCC, then we suppress any warnings generated from this code (but not the rest of the DAL)
|
|
* The ARM cc compiler is more tolerant. We don't test __GNUC__ here to detect GCC as ARMCC also typically sets this
|
|
* as a compatability option, but does not support the options used...
|
|
*/
|
|
#if !defined(__arm)
|
|
#pragma GCC diagnostic ignored "-Wunused-function"
|
|
#pragma GCC diagnostic push
|
|
#pragma GCC diagnostic ignored "-Wunused-parameter"
|
|
#endif
|
|
|
|
#include "nrf_soc.h"
|
|
#include "nrf_sdm.h"
|
|
|
|
/*
|
|
* Return to our predefined compiler settings.
|
|
*/
|
|
#if !defined(__arm)
|
|
#pragma GCC diagnostic pop
|
|
#endif
